The moment you arrive, Strathalbyn’s historic character surrounds you. More than 30 beautifully preserved heritage‑listed buildings line the town centre, each one whispering stories of early settlement, craftsmanship, and community resilience.
At the heart of this heritage precinct stands the Strathalbyn National Trust Heritage Museum, housed in the original police station and courthouse. Inside, visitors step into Victorian‑era rooms, explore exhibits on First Nations history and early European settlement, and discover vintage farm machinery, tools, and a traditional blacksmith’s workshop. It’s an immersive window into the rhythms of rural life as it once was.
Strathalbyn has evolved into a vibrant haven for artists, makers, and storytellers. Studio galleries and creative workshops dot the town, while local cafés regularly host rotating exhibitions of original artwork—meaning every coffee comes with a side of inspiration.
A highlight is the Stationmaster’s Gallery, located in the historic railway precinct. This dynamic exhibition space showcases regional talent and contemporary expression, offering visitors a fresh experience with every visit.
The town’s artistic energy spills into the streets too—colourful shopfronts, handcrafted goods, murals, and seasonal cultural events create a lively, welcoming atmosphere year‑round.

Strathalbyn is also a hub for authentic country racing culture. Harness racing, flat horse racing, and dog racing draw enthusiastic crowds throughout the year, offering visitors a lively taste of regional entertainment.
Perfectly positioned along the scenic Fleurieu Way, the town is an ideal base for exploring the wider region. It’s just a short drive to the acclaimed Langhorne Creek wine region, coastal towns, and nature‑rich landscapes. Travellers will also find essential amenities—fuel, mechanical servicing, and supplies—making Strathalbyn a convenient and welcoming stopover.
Every August, Strathalbyn transforms into a magnet for treasure hunters during the Collectors, Hobbies and Antique Fair. Local halls and venues overflow with antiques, memorabilia, handcrafted items, and rare finds. Dealers and enthusiasts travel from across Australia to take part, creating one of the region’s most anticipated and vibrant annual events.
It’s a celebration of nostalgia, craftsmanship, and community spirit—perfect for anyone who loves discovering stories hidden in objects from the past.
